Description
This is a 27/64 inch (0.4219″) OSG Series 5770 drill bit, a high-accuracy solid drill designed for precision holemaking in steels and general engineering alloys. The bit features a ground straight shank and 2-flute right-hand spiral for reliable chip evacuation and accurate guidance in the workpiece. The business end is covered with a red rubber-like safety wax seal, applied at the factory to protect the cutting lips from damage and corrosion during shipping and storage. Once removed, you have a fully sharp, ready-to-run drill suitable for production machining or fine repair work.
